对 5 1 - 5 0 - 1型汽轮机转子本体中心孔处缺陷 ,基于应变能密度理论 ,用复合型应力强度因子对缺陷进行了安全性评定和疲劳裂纹扩展寿命估算。结果表明 :在正常运行工况下 ,该缺陷不会引起一次性断裂且缺陷的有效疲劳扩展寿命Ne =1 938次。
Based on the theory of strain energy density, the safety assessment and fatigue life prediction of fatigue crack were carried out on the defects of 5 1 - 5 0 - 1 steam turbine rotor body center hole based on the composite stress intensity factor. The results show that under normal operating conditions, the defect does not cause a one-time fracture and the effective fatigue life extension of defects is Ne = 1,938.
